The Glendale Nitros will venture away from home to challenge the Burroughs Bears at 6:45 p.m. on Friday. Glendale has given up an average of 56.9 points per game this season, but Friday's game will give them a chance to turn things around.
Glendale is probably headed into the contest with a chip on their shoulder considering Pasadena just ended the team's four-game winning streak on Wednesday. They were outmatched by the Bulldogs and fell 77-28. While losing is never fun, the Nitros can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' California basketball rankings (they are ranked 519th, while the Bulldogs are ranked 150th).
Meanwhile, Burroughs played a tough game on Wednesday in which they were outscored in every quarter. They had to suffer through an 87-51 loss at the hands of Arcadia. The Bears have struggled against the Apaches recently, as the game was their eighth consecutive lost matchup.
Glendale now has a losing record of 8-9. As for Burroughs, their defeat dropped their record down to 6-11.
Everything went Glendale's way against Burroughs in their previous meeting back in January of 2025, as Glendale made off with a 76-50 victory. Will the Nitros repeat their success, or do the Bears have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
